Michael Kerrisk b5756b034f cerf.3, cerfc.3, cerfcf.3, cerfcl.3, cerff.3. cerfl.3: Remove cerf(3) and links to it
These functions don't exist in glibc, aren't specified
in C99 or C11 (those standards merely reserve the names
for future use), cause package conflicts for libcerf
(http://apps.jcns.fz-juelich.de/doku/sc/libcerf),
which does provide implementations and man-pages for
these functions, and cause confusion for readers
who (not looking too closely at the page) wonder
where the glibc implementation is. Best to simply
remove this page and its links from man-pages.

Chris Metcalf a6eb40552a CPU_SET.3: Clarify language about "available" cpus
The CPU_SET.3 man page uses the adjective "available" when
explaining what the argument to CPU_SET() means.  This is
confusing, since "available" isn't well-defined.  The kernel
has a set of adjectives (possible, present, online, and active)
that qualify cpus, but normally none of these are what the
cpu_set_t bit index means: it's just "which cpu", using the
kernel's internal numbering system, even if that cpu isn't
possible or present.

This change removes the word "available" and adds a sentence
warning that cpu sets may not be contiguous due to dynamic
cpu hotplug, etc.

Michael Kerrisk fccc2ad848 qsort.3: alphasort() and versionsort() are not suitable for 'compar'
In glibc 2.10, the prototypes of alphasort() and versionsort()
were changed so that the arguments switched from 'const void *' to
'const struct dirent **', to match the POSIX.1-2008 specification
of alphasort(). As such, compiler warnings will result if
these functions are used as the arguments of qsort().

    warning: passing argument 4 of 'qsort' from incompatible
    pointer type
    expected '__compar_fn_t' but argument is of type
    'int (*)(const struct dirent **, const struct dirent **)'

Therefore, remove the ancient NOTES text suggesting that
alphasort() and versionsort() can be used as suitable
'compar' arguments for qsort().
